Information for cyclists
Various themed cycle routes offer interesting cycling tours through Münsterland. The signposted themed cycle routes each show very special contents of the region and thus tell exciting stories about Münsterland. Bocholt is also connected to various themed cycle routes.

Although the Dreiländersee is located in the very north-west of Münsterland, it is an important crossing point for numerous well-known cycle routes. The Flamingo Route, like the NaTourism Route, links numerous nature reserves with exceptional landscapes.
The northern course of the 100 Castles Route leads to the most beautiful buildings in the region. While the cycle routes mentioned are circular, the Aa-Vechte Route follows the small rivers from their source to their mouth.
The entrance to the Münsterland cycle path network, which is around 4,500 kilometres long, is on the south bank of the lake and offers numerous opportunities for great cycling tours in the region.

Parking
There are sufficient parking facilities for visitors at the Dreiländersee. A camper van parking lot is also available.
The parking spaces are subject to a fee.
Arrival
By car via the A 31 motorway to the Gronau/Ochtrup exit. Continue on the federal road B 54 in the direction of Gronau and leave the federal road directly at the 1st exit. Turn right and then right again at the next traffic lights. At the 2nd possibility turn left into Timpker Weg and follow the road until you reach the lake.
